Smart-Hog! is an American comic inspired by The Lion King 1½. It was published in February 2004 as part of that month's issue of Disney Adventures.

Synopsis[]

While traipsing the jungle for grubs, Timon accidentally steps on Shenzi's tail, alerting her and her companions, Banzai and Ed, to his presence. Pumbaa attempts to save Timon but is quickly dispatched by Ed.

Pumbaa decides to outwit the hyenas, despite Timon's doubts. He questions the hyenas as to how they plan to eat such a small morsel between the three of them. This prompts a fight between the trio, until Banzai declares that a warthog is a much better-sized meal. Thinking fast, Pumbaa steps on the edge of a log, bringing up the other end to strike and knock out the hyenas.

After the defeat, Pumbaa declares that hyenas are dumb enough for him to outsmart, to which Timon replies that he is hungry.
